0 reports about 8533328423The number was first reported 3rd Aug, 2025
Received a phone call from 8533328423? Report here
File a report about 8533328423 |
Phone Number Variations: 8533328423, 08533-328423, 918533328423, 008533328423, 1918533328423, +1918533328423